I have that "silent" issue of G.I. Joe. Great issue! It's an urban legend, though, that it was meant to have text and ended up being silent only because of a printing error. It was printed the way Larry Hama intended. The Comic Book Urban Legends column at CBR covered the issue some years ago.
 
It would have been nearly impossible for a printing error to leave off the lettering in an era when the lettering was done directly on the art pages before the pencils were inked.
 
they did 2 silent stories and one called SFX which only had sound FX in it.

the second one was in a Yearbook where Scarlett rescues Snake Eyes from the Cobra Consulate in New York with help from Storm Shadow.
